Two byte Instructions
In these instruction the first byte specifies the operations code and the second byte specifies the operand. To identify two byte instructions one must observe followings things.
The instruction have 8 bit data as their operand and have I n their mnemonics for example MVI ADI, SUI etc are two byte instructions ( but not LXI as it has 16 bit data as its operand).
The instructions have 8 bit port address as their operand e g IN and OUT instructions.
Since each memory locations may store only byte hence two byte instructions require two memory locations to store them in memory.
